BCCI Wanted To Replace Sachin Tendulkar, Left Him In Shock: Stunning Details Emerge On India Legend's Retirement

Former BCCI chief selector Sandeep Patil disclosed that legendary cricketer Sachin Tendulkar was made aware of the Board's intentions to potentially replace him in the Indian team a year prior to his retirement. This revelation has left many in shock, as Tendulkar is regarded as one of the greatest batsmen in cricket history. The comments by Patil underline the pressures and challenges faced by players at the pinnacle of the sport, especially when performance expectations are high. Tendulkar, who made his debut in 1989 and retired in 2013, had a stellar career spanning more than two decades, during which he set numerous records, including being the highest run-scorer in international cricket. The unexpected approach by the BCCI prior to his departure from the game raises questions about player management and the communication dynamics within the board, particularly concerning its iconic players. Tendulkar's legacy remains untarnished, but such insights into the board's decision-making processes provide a deeper understanding of the complexities involved in international cricket management.
